摘 要:以乾陵台地倾斜、地应变观测为基础,研究了自2001年数字化记录以来有同震记录的分钟值观测曲线,探讨了同震形变响应的物理特征,结果表明面波延迟时间、同震最大变幅、持续时间等与各个地震的震级、震中距存在一定程度的线性或正比分布关系;同震衰减特征与地震参数、仪器性能、地基结构等因素有关。On the basis of the digital observation of crustal tilt and ground strain at Qianling seismostation, the digital records of the minutely co-seismic observation curves since 2001 are studied and the physical characteristics of co-seismic deformation responses are studied. The results show that there are linear or proportional distribution re- lationship in a certain degree between the delay time of surface wave, the biggest shock, duration, and the magni- tudes, the epicenter distances of all earthquakes. Besides, the coseismic attennation characteristics are related to some factors such as earthquake parameters, instrument performance, foundation structure.
